TīmeklisThe average fetus at 11 weeks is 1.6 inches (4.1 cm) long and weighs 1.6 ounces (45 grams) . Gestational Age 12 weeks (2.8 months) . Fetal Age 10 weeks The fetus is starting to make random movements . The fetus begins to concentrate iodine in its thyroid and produce thyroid hormone at about this time. Tīmeklis2024. gada 23. febr. · Fetal measurements The measurements considered in the first trimester (i.e. ≤13 weeks gestation) were: crown rump length (CRL), biparietal diameter (BPD), head circumference (HC) abdominal circumference (AC) and mean abdominal diameter (MAD). At 14 weeks, a baby is typically 3 1/2 inches long (9 centimeters). 1  They weigh a little over 3 ounces (90 grams). 2 . …
